Capacitive discharge and flyback (Kettering) type high voltage generators have a short pulse due to the intrinsic nature of the circuits.
They are not readily modified to give a longer pulse.
 
Not sure how you'd tune to match the water, if your talking radio freq's then maybe a noise bridge and a receiver or scanner would tell you.

Automotive ignition coils, the later ones are usually designed for constant energy, that is the charge time is constant, take care not to charge the coil for too long and saturate and therefore overheat & burn out the coil.
